Multi-Conductor CU 600 V FR-XLPE Thermoplastic CPE-TP Jacket Control Cable Color Method 1 Table 2
Control Cable 600 Volt Copper Conductors, Flame Retardant Cross Linked Polyethylene (FR-XLPE) Insulation Thermoplastic Chlorinated Polyethylene (CPE-TP) Jacket, Control Cable Conductor Identification Method 1 Table 2. Silicone Free

Construction:
- Conductor:7 strands class B compressed bare copper per ASTM B3 and ASTM B8
- Insulation:Flame Retardant Cross Linked Polyethylene (FR-XLPE), 30 Mils thick for all cable sizes
- Filler:Polypropylene filler on cables with 5 or less conductors
- Binder:Polyester flat thread binder tape applied for cables with more than 5 conductors
- Rip Cord:Rip cord for ease of jacket removal
- Overall Jacket:Thermoplastic Chlorinated Polyethylene (CPE-TP) Jacket
Applications and Features:
Southwire’s 600 Volt control cables are suited for use in wet and dry areas, conduits, ducts, troughs, trays, direct burial, aerial supported by a messenger, and where superior electrical properties are desired. These cables are capable of operating continuously at the conductor temperature not in excess of 90°C for normal operation in wet and dry locations, 130°C for emergency overload, and 250°C for short circuit conditions. UL rated constructions can be used in Class I, II, and III, Division 2 hazardous locations per NEC Article 501 and 502. UL rated constructions with 3 or more conductors are listed for exposed runs (TC-ER) per NEC 336.10.
